Descriere de la o altă ediție sau format:
From the Nobel Prize Winner, author of The Last Girl, comes an inspiring new story. Nadia Murad, a young Iraqi woman has made the powerful decision to define herself not as victim of war crime, but as an activist for women, rallying particularly against Conflict-related Sexual Violence with the backing of supporters such as Amal Clooney. She tells of finding a voice, an education and love.

Nadia Murad told the shocking account of how she and thousands of other Yazidi women in Iraq were kidnapped by ISIS militants and sold into slavery in 2014. Her daring escape from her captor in Mosul, her determination to alert the world to this injustice and her subsequent campaign for the release of other women formed her memoir, The Last Girl.

Now, living between America and Germany, and free of those who sought to control her and her message after her escape, Nadia Murad has graduated from an American university with a degree in Sociology and, despite some opposition, married her love, Abid, a human rights advocate and a former translator and advisor with the American military in Iraq.

I Choose My Beginning , a powerful journey and a quest to transform her experience from oppression and silence into one of strength and perseverance - and even joy -- takes readers into the courtrooms where survivors of CRSV fight for justice, classrooms where children learn to live in war zones, and camps where refugees grapple with uncertain futures. We witness the first successful convictions of genocide against ISIS members and meet other activists and survivors of CRSV. We visit the Nadia's home village, still standing a decade after the genocide, and witness as she rebuilds a new home, one defined by love and ideals, not by religion or nationality.

And Nadia tells the stories of her loved ones -- those who survived and those who did not -- who are the inspiration for her life's work.

Nadia's organization, Nadia's Initiative, has helped to rebuild parts of Iraq - including women's centers, and a hospital; rebuilt hundreds of Yazidi farms and wells; designed and opened a memorial where there was once a mass grave - showing that war refugees, given the chance, can return home. Nadia herself has become a leader in the worldwide movement to treat CRSV as a war crime, building a community of survivors, once silenced, that grows louder and stronger with every word.

The Last Girl was the memoir of a survivor of unspeakable crimes; I Choose My Beginning tells the story of an extraordinary young woman, passionately writing her own life.

Notă biografică

Nadia Murad is a human rights activist and Nobel Peace Prize Laureate dedicated to ending the use of sexual violence in conflict and supporting communities affected by genocide. Born in Kocho, a small village in northern Iraq, Nadia survived the 2014 Yazidi genocide committed by ISIS. After escaping captivity, she became a leading advocate for justice and recovery, sharing her story to raise global awareness of the impact of sexual violence and displacement. In 2018, Nadia received the Nobel Peace Prize for her efforts to secure justice for survivors and to promote peace and human rights. She is the founder and president of Nadia’s Initiative, a nonprofit organization that rebuilds communities in crisis and advances the rights of women and survivors worldwide.

In a lyrical and profoundly moving memoir, Nobel Peace Prize Laureate Nadia Murad reclaims her extraordinary journey from the embers of devastation to a fight for freedom - and for what comes next when a young girl's flame cannot be extinguished.
In 2014, Nadia Murad was living in northern Iraq when her world was shattered. Fighters from the so-called Islamic State attacked her village, massacring hundreds - including her mother and six of her brothers - and forcing her, along with thousands of Yazidi women and girls, into ISIS's system of sexual slavery. Her life since then has been split in two. In one she is a global symbol of courage - a survivor and activist who has stood before world leaders to demand justice. In the other, she is a woman learning how to be a friend, a student, a wife; a woman rediscovering ordinary joy.
In I Choose My Beginning, Nadia brings these two selves together. With honesty and grace, she transforms the pain of her past into a life defined not by what was done to her, but by strength, perseverance, and the freedom to choose happiness. From reshaping international law to building a life filled with friendship and love, Nadia carries the memory of those she lost and those who survived. Their presence reminds her - and all of us - that she has always been more than a victim.
Powerful and deeply inspiring, I Choose My Beginning is the story of an extraordinary woman reclaiming her humanity - and showing that survival is not the end of the story. It is the beginning.
